Output 589c2130db869294efc7eb93771a647b5f0cfb337022789d0f52c1207b6aeb69:1

value
1370523696
script pubkey
OP_0 OP_PUSHBYTES_20 39a625b767931c0eaa82bbde2529f38d2decc46b
address
bc1q8xnztdm8jvwqa25zh00z220n35k7e3rtehf5sn
transaction
589c2130db869294efc7eb93771a647b5f0cfb337022789d0f52c1207b6aeb69